site stats

Implementing stack as a linked list

Witryna12 wrz 2014 · Similarly in the stack, the linked list member should be private. Naming. You use poor names in many places. Instead of n for the new node when replacing … Witryna22 mar 2016 · 1. If it's a singly linked list, implement push by adding at the head, and pop by removing from the head. You don't want to use the tail because you would …

Stack Using Linked List in C - Scaler Topics

Witryna14 kwi 2024 · For implementing a stack using a linked list, we need to keep the following points in mind:-If the node is null, return -1 and terminates the process. The stack to be inserted into the linked list should be inserted in a similar manner as the node is inserted into the linked list. Witryna11 sty 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. corvette c5 headroom https://solrealest.com

Implementing Stacks and Queues using a Linked List

Witryna2 dni temu · I suggest you create functions to add nodes to the top of the list, print one single node from the list, and print all nodes in the list. To help with that, take some … Witryna22 wrz 2024 · Linked Lists are a data structure that store data in the form of a chain. The structure of a linked list is such that each piece of data has a connection to the next one (and sometimes the previous data as well). Each element in a linked list is called a node. You can think of it as an actual chain, where each ring or node is connected. … WitrynaIntroduction. A Stack is one of the most fundamental and extremely used Data structures. Linked Lists also fall in the same category as stacks having a wide range … brb phone

Ashwitha Bandaru - Sr Full Stack Java Developer - LinkedIn

Category:Two ways of implementing a linked list: which is better?

Tags:Implementing stack as a linked list

Implementing stack as a linked list

implementing stack with linked list in C - Stack Overflow

WitrynaWorking of Stack Data Structure. The operations work as follows: A pointer called TOP is used to keep track of the top element in the stack.; When initializing the stack, we set its value to -1 so that we can check if the stack is empty by comparing TOP == -1.; On pushing an element, we increase the value of TOP and place the new element in the … WitrynaJul 2024 - Feb 20241 year 8 months. Madison, Wisconsin, United States. As a full stack java developer I have developed various front-end websites using React, HTML5, …

Implementing stack as a linked list

Did you know?

WitrynaFor this reason, linked lists have a performance advantage over normal lists when implementing a queue (FIFO), in which elements are continuously inserted and … WitrynaA lin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ked …

Witryna10 wrz 2024 · Here I have discussed Linked List implementation of Stack Data Structure. I have written a C program for Implementation of Stack using Linked … Witryna2 dni temu · Implementing a BigInteger and overload the operator using linked list. I want to write a BigInt class for exercise. It can store a big integer using linked list, …

Witryna28 kwi 2024 · The following is my implementation of a stack using a linked list. class EmptyStackError(Exception): def __init__(self): super().__init__("Stack is empty: … Witryna17 maj 2012 · implementing stack with linked list in C. Ask Question Asked 10 years, 11 months ago. Modified 7 years, 6 months ago. Viewed 2k times 2 I'm having trouble …

WitrynaOct 2024 - Dec 20241 year 3 months. Portland, Maine, United States. Developing Single Page Applications (SPA) with least SLA times for the interface loads using Angular, Typescript, Bootstrap and ...

Witryna1. For implementing stack using using LinkedList- This StackLinkedList class internally maintains LinkedList reference. StackLinkedList‘s push method internally calls … corvette c5 knee bolsterWitryna1 gru 2010 · 9. I know generally two ways to design a generic linked list datastructure in C. And I'm wondering which is better. Before asking the question, I'll introduce both … brb plumbing cody wyWitryna1 dzień temu · This function finds right spot at the list and tries to add a new node. When I start program with mpiexec -n 1 everything works fine, but when I start it with -n > 2 … brb photoWitryna3 lis 2024 · Stack Operations: push (): Insert a new element into the stack i.e just insert a new element at the beginning of the linked list. pop (): Return the top element of the Stack i.e simply delete the first element from the linked list. peek (): Return the top … Practice Problems on Linked List Recent Articles on Linked List Some Quizzes on … brb playWitryna22 lis 2024 · Implementing Stack functionalities using Linked List. Stack can be implemented using both, arrays and linked list. The limitation in case of array is that we need to define the size at the beginning of the implementation. This makes our Stack static. It can also result in “Stack overflow” if we try to add elements after the array is full. corvette c5 hud displayWitryna18 lut 2024 · Big O of Stack and Queue. As mentioned earlier in the Linked List section, Linked List is good for insertion and removal, compared to array. In terms of the time complexity, insertion and removal ... brb png picsWitryna5 mar 2014 · 3) Your push (..) method doesn't keep the list circular. You should close the loop back to the new node. 4) Adding a dummy node allows you to keep the linked … brbpm reading